Abstract | ||
---|---|---|
Standardized main memory representation methods (DOM) are quite inadequate to represent large XML Documents, both in terms of space (necessary amount of memory) and,consequently, in time: it easily happens that it is not possible to load large XML documents in main memory. In this paper, we present Virtual DOM, a Java package that provides an efficient representation technique for large XMLdocuments. It adopts a specifically designed virtual memory technique: memory blocks allocated to represent the document are swapped, when necessary, by skipping the operating system swapping mechanism; this way, the actual main memory needs are kept under control, the thrashing phenomenon is avoided even for large documents. |
Year | DOI | Venue |
---|---|---|
2008 | 10.1109/DEXA.2008.117 | DEXA Workshops |
Keywords | Field | DocType |
large xml documents,large xmldocuments,standardized main memory representation,efficient virtual memory representation,large document,virtual dom,memory block,large xml document,virtual memory technique,main memory,actual main memory need,java,xml,xml document,operating system,memory management,virtual memory,data structures,navigation | Efficient XML Interchange,Programming language,Computer science,Virtual memory,XML validation,Data diffusion machine,Thrashing,Memory management,Memory map,Simple API for XML,Database | Conference |
ISSN | Citations | PageRank |
1529-4188 | 0 | 0.34 |
References | Authors | |
3 | 1 |
Name | Order | Citations | PageRank |
---|---|---|---|
Giuseppe Psaila | 1 | 722 | 192.45 |